In a nuclear power station, the energy released per kilogram of enriched uranium fuel during fission is 84 000 GJ84\ 000\text{ GJ}84 000 GJ.

By comparison, the energy released per kilogram of fuel when burning high-grade anthracite coal in a conventional thermal power plant is 0.024 GJ0.024\text{ GJ}0.024 GJ.

Calculate the ratio of the energy released per kilogram in nuclear fission compared with the energy released per kilogram in burning anthracite coal.

Use the equation:

ratio=energy released from fissionenergy released by burning anthracite coal \text{ratio} = \frac{\text{energy released from fission}}{\text{energy released by burning anthracite coal}} ratio=energy released by burning anthracite coalenergy released from fission​
